This is an unusual Great War Regimental history in that it was compiled halfway through the conflict, and also contains a huge amount of detail – including biographical notes – on the battalion’s officers and other ranks. It cover all units of the Manchester Regiment – Regulars, Militia; Special Reserve; Territorial and New Army volunteers; and contains Rolls of Honour of Officers, NCOs and men killed from the outbreak of war until early 1916. It is a little book – but a truly vast storehouse of information : names, dates, details – which is a must for anyone interested in the regiment and the war.
